From 5f76a18814cea338cd6db392db9c86c1a55fd357 Mon Sep 17 00:00:00 2001 From: Huy Do Date: Tue, 22 Apr 2025 14:49:45 -0700 Subject: [PATCH 1/3] Use sys.exit as there is no os.exit --- intel_extension_for_pytorch/__init__.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/intel_extension_for_pytorch/__init__.py b/intel_extension_for_pytorch/__init__.py index 826562117..3ba61015e 100644 --- a/intel_extension_for_pytorch/__init__.py +++ b/intel_extension_for_pytorch/__init__.py @@ -1,6 +1,7 @@ # This Python file uses the following encoding: utf-8 import re import os +import sys import torch @@ -33,7 +34,7 @@ + f"{ipex_version}.*, but PyTorch {torch.__version__} is found. " + "Please switch to the matching version and run again." ) - os.exit(127) + sys.exit(127) import os From 14c1b6aba70cd338904588b465d6f0d9c664fe6f Mon Sep 17 00:00:00 2001 From: Huy Do Date: Wed, 4 Jun 2025 21:47:33 -0700 Subject: [PATCH 2/3] Fix lint Signed-off-by: Huy Do --- intel_extension_for_pytorch/__init__.py | 1 - 1 file changed, 1 deletion(-) diff --git a/intel_extension_for_pytorch/__init__.py b/intel_extension_for_pytorch/__init__.py index 3ba61015e..f1d577d91 100644 --- a/intel_extension_for_pytorch/__init__.py +++ b/intel_extension_for_pytorch/__init__.py @@ -1,6 +1,5 @@ # This Python file uses the following encoding: utf-8 import re -import os import sys import torch From 98927b5b4717716ff1f71623823fb4e3e87e3677 Mon Sep 17 00:00:00 2001 From: Huy Do Date: Wed, 4 Jun 2025 22:01:51 -0700 Subject: [PATCH 3/3] Fix lint Signed-off-by: Huy Do --- examples/cpu/features/int8_recipe_tuning/int8_autotune.py | 2 +- .../llm/inference/distributed/run_generation_with_deepspeed.py |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/examples/cpu/features/int8_recipe_tuning/int8_autotune.py b/examples/cpu/features/int8_recipe_tuning/int8_autotune.py index b70155ca4..05b0a3d10 100644 --- a/examples/cpu/features/int8_recipe_tuning/int8_autotune.py +++ b/examples/cpu/features/int8_recipe_tuning/int8_autotune.py @@ -84,7 +84,7 @@ def train(dataloader, model, loss_fn, optimizer): epochs = 5 for t in range(epochs): - print(f"Epoch {t+1}\n-------------------------------") + print(f"Epoch {t + 1}\n-------------------------------") train(train_dataloader, model, loss_fn, optimizer) print("Done!") diff --git a/examples/cpu/llm/inference/distributed/run_generation_with_deepspeed.py b/examples/cpu/llm/inference/distributed/run_generation_with_deepspeed.py index ecf8eea86..ccad56982 100644 --- a/examples/cpu/llm/inference/distributed/run_generation_with_deepspeed.py +++ b/examples/cpu/llm/inference/distributed/run_generation_with_deepspeed.py @@ -1017,7 +1017,7 @@ def trace_handler(prof): generated, _ = generate() t_generate_span = time.time() - t_generate_start for i, o, _ in generated: - print_rank0(f"{'-'*60}\nin={i}\nout={o}\n") + print_rank0(f"{'-' * 60}\nin={i}\nout={o}\n") # benchmark it! else: